Equipment We Carry
Our mobile service van carries professional diagnostic equipment (OBD-II scanners compatible with all major manufacturers), a high-capacity jump pack, tyre changing equipment including torque wrenches, a selection of common batteries, emergency fuel, coolant, oil, and a comprehensive tool set.

Frequently Asked Questions
What can you fix at the roadside?
Flat tyres, dead batteries, fuel issues, minor electrical faults, overheating, and more. Our van carries a wide range of parts and tools.
What if you can't fix my vehicle roadside?
We'll arrange a recovery to your chosen garage. You won't pay a separate call-out fee — the cost is applied to the recovery.
Do I need to be a member?
No. We operate on a pay-as-you-go basis. No membership, no annual fee.
